Finance Review Summary — Corvane Product Line Pricing

Prepared for sales leads.

Our review of the Corvane line shows current list prices sit roughly 8% below comparable offerings, while gross margin has slipped to 31% due to component cost inflation. We recommend a staged increase: 4% at the next catalog refresh, with a further 3% contingent on renewal rates holding. Discount authority should be tightened to 10% without director approval. Volume customers will receive advance notice. The rationale tied to our broader plans is noted below.

board note of tahog-yagef: Headcount on the Ralael team goes from 9 to 80 by the end of April. Gross margin on Ralael came in at 15 percent against a plan of 5 percent.

Changelog 3.2.0 — TerraNote offline mode defaults changed. Sync-on-reconnect is now opt-out, local cache cap raised, and conflict resolution defaults to last-write-wins instead of prompting surveyors in the field. Rationale: crews in the Velden basin pilot lost work under the old prompts. Older installs keep prior behavior until upgraded. The shipped defaults are listed below.

config for yahof-tajop:
zorath:
  pin: 7493
  metrics_host: metrics.zorath.tolvaqsys.internal
  tenant: praiel
  seal: seal_fd9cd4f1

**Postmortem timeline — Farelight pricing experiment**

14:22 — On-call paged after checkout conversions dropped sharply on the Farelight platform. Investigation showed the ticket-pricing experiment had begun serving the treatment price to 100% of traffic instead of the intended 10% split, due to a misconfigured rollout flag pushed earlier that afternoon. Experiment was halted at 14:41 and prices reverted. The deploy responsible was identified by the token recorded below.

session token of fadug-hahap = htk3_554

Subject: Turnstile upgrade at Harlowe Point

Dear new starters,

Over the coming fortnight, the lobby turnstiles at Harlowe Point are being upgraded to optical readers. During the works, the left-hand gate is out of service, so please allow extra time at peak hours. Tap your badge flat against the panel and wait for the green light. Should the reader reject your badge, use the temporary gate code below.

badge for yafog-bawip: bdg-YWQOTN-43420009